Immigration (fam)-shared7 Nov 1840(John BARKER and Margaret HANNA) with their children Elizabeth (8) & Anne (6) on the "Argyle"on 7 Nov 1840. The voyage must have been a nightmare! In all at least 196 out of 310 immigrants were stricken with serious disease during the voyage. By the time they reached Cape Town 20 adults & children had died of typhoid, dysentery, measles & whooping cough. By the time they reached Port Phillip on 12 Apr 1841 another 25 had died. More than half the 70 children who boarded the vessel in Liverpool died on the voyage. To make matters worse Margaret was pregnant & gave birth to daughter Jane on 25 Feb whilst still at sea. Many migrants disembarked in Melbourne but some, like the Barkers, sailed on to Sydney on the ship when it left on 10 May 1841 & passengers were cleared 21 May in Port Jackson - Liverpool, Lancashire, England, United Kingdom
Note1855Annie disappeared from the family & was believed to be alive when her father died in 1880 but when her mother's will was being executed in 1892 the solicitor placed ads in a national paper trying to trace her. It said they thought she had married & was in Victoria. Closest Annie ? in age that I have found is one who married Allen Hughes in Vic Aug 1882 & died in 1911 in Vic (born about 1834). The marriage mention says she is from Sandhurst
Note1866We know that she didn't marry Andrew Templeton in 1866 (#2304) in Victoria as we have the Marriage Record
